A Registered Nurse provides medical care and treatment, educates patients about their conditions, and provides emotional support to patients and families. Works in hospitals, schools, clinics or community health centers. Works under the supervision of a physician or other specialist, and serves as the primary point of care for patients in a hospital setting. May specialize in emergency room work, or treatment for a particular condition, or specialize in working with infants, the elderly or other patient groups. May work as an advanced practice specialists and prescribe medications in addition to offering specialty care.
